MOZAMBICAN RUBIES, ZAMBIAN EMERALDS IN NEW JEWELLERY COLLECTION

Shachee Fine Jewellery partners with Gemfields on Sakura-inspired pieces

Shachee Shah has been designing jewellery since 2008. Drawing inspirations from varied sources, including weaving and embroidery, flora and fauna, the changing colours of the sky, and “all that nature has to offer”, the Indian designer has created a body of works distinguished by imaginative designs that ripple with life.

Her creations for her own brand Shachee Shah Fine Jewellery, highlight a signature style that often employs micro-mosaic techniques and spun 18k gold that mimics the delicacy of lace. An Indian heritage manifests itself in Shah’s nature-inspired designs and exquisite craftsmanship which are the hallmarks of her country’s fine jewellery traditions.

This year, Shah has partnered with Gemfields in the creation of four new pieces inspired by Japanese cherry blossoms paired with other elements including a hummingbird, a rhododendron, and a lush forest. Each piece comes alive and sparkles with Gemfields’ Mozambican rubies and Zambian emeralds.

More than the beauty and rarity of Gemfields gemstones, Shah’s collaboration with Gemfields is inspired by the latter’s commitment to responsible mining. “I deeply respect the ethos of Gemfields with regard to ethical work,” Shah says, emphasising that it is also a value to which Shachee Fine Jewellery adheres. “I believe trust is so important – and I have total trust in Gemfields and their supply chain. Through jewellery, one passes on emotion to their loved ones.”

The pieces convey the “sweetness of nectar and romancing with the blooms”, Shah elaborates. The rubies’ deep red and pink tones and shimmering transparency create the lush carpet effect of cherry blossoms in springtime, she adds.

The earrings have a vintage Art Deco feel albeit with a modern twist. They are virtually wearable pieces of art. The Chapter of Forest earrings and ring were inspired by the lush green forests and the designer’s journey to the mountains. Emeralds add an enchanting touch to this piece with their green hues that capture nature’s beauty.
